There's nothing sinister about GMO foods; we eat them every day

In terms of food, technically everything we eat is "genetically modified". [iStockphoto]

The frequently dreaded three letter initial, 'GMO' has been doing rounds since the government opted to allow importation and cultivation of crops derived from this technology in the country.

Does the unease surrounding this technology stem from rational doubts about their safety or is it just much ado about nothing? To many, the concept of genetic engineering by which GMOs are derived is a mystery, resulting in the inability to confidently embrace the technology.
